Bonfire of dreams
Ambition is a subject I find fascinating, especially in anime. Ambitious characters are often portrayed as attractive, but cold, and willing to cut adrift their friends if it means getting closer to the end goal; ambition always requires a sacrifice, and the greater the ambition, the greater the sacrifice.
